Step 6: Shipping your TidySweep plugin. Hey plugin authors — once your stale-branch rule passes the sandbox run against the demo repo at Copperfen Labs, bundle it with the packer CLI. Keep your plugin under 2 MB or the bot will skip loading it. Before uploading to the plugin index, sign the bundle with the key below.

deploy key for kagup-bawig: bky9_ZMq28eTw9

Timetable solver (Project Gridwright) restart procedure. Stop the worker pool first, then the coordinator — reverse order corrupts in-flight solves. Solver state lives in the Harlock cache; flush only if constraints changed. Config is env-driven: SOLVER_THREADS, SOLVER_TIMEOUT_SEC, and the cache connection settings. Do not edit config while a solve is running; changes apply on next start. The coordinator authenticates to the cache with a credential, which must appear in the env file as the following line.

env line for fajep-bagaf: ARCHIVE_KEY3=635

Handing over the Bricklane component library versioning to whoever maintains this next — good luck! We follow semver strictly, but the release bot decides bumps from commit prefixes, so sloppy messages cause wrong versions. Canary builds publish under a separate dist-tag and expire after two weeks. The bot pulls its behavior from a config checked in at the repo root, shown below.

deployment values, kadug-fawip:
[fenath]
port = 9200
region = north-3
host = fenath.lumicworks.corp
timeout_ms = 250
retries = 7